AI energy efficiency monitoring ranks low among enterprise users, survey by inference CPU specialists finds

Share
Share


  • Swimlane survey finds many businesses aren’t keeping on top of AI energy needs
  • Nearly three quarters are aware of the dramatic energy demands needed to train AI models
  • Just 13% actively monitor AI energy consumption, which may indicate most used off-premise facilities

As the transition from simple algorithms to advanced models significantly increases energy demands, the adoption of agentic AI, known for its advanced decision-making capabilities, is intensifying concerns over energy consumption, new research has claimed.

A survey by SambaNova Systems, sampling over 2000 business leaders from the United States and Europe, found 70% of business leaders are aware of the substantial energy requirements for training models for AI tools, but only 13% monitor the power consumption of their AI systems.
